The S30 valve is a high-performance ball valve that is designed to withstand high pressures and temperatures. It is often used in applications where a tight seal is required to prevent leakage of fluids or gases. The S30 valve consists of a ball with a hole in the middle that can be rotated to control the flow of the fluid. When the ball is rotated to the open position, the fluid can flow through the valve, and when it is rotated to the closed position, the flow is cut off.
